What is a surgical device sales rep?

Surgical device sales representatives are professionals who sell medical devices and equipment used in surgical procedures to hospitals, clinics, and surgical centers. They work closely with surgeons, operating room staff, and hospital administrators to demonstrate products, provide training, and ensure proper usage of the devices. Their role often includes staying current on new technologies, supporting surgical teams during procedures, and achieving sales targets within a specific territory. This job requires strong communication skills, technical knowledge of medical devices, and the ability to build relationships within the healthcare industry.

How does a surgical device sales rep typically collaborate with surgeons and hospital staff during the sales process?

Surgical Device Sales Reps frequently work closely with surgeons, operating room staff, and hospital administrators to demonstrate products, understand procedural preferences, and provide technical support during surgeries. They often attend surgeries to offer real-time guidance on device usage and ensure proper implementation, making strong communication and relationship-building skills essential. This collaborative approach helps reps tailor solutions to specific clinical needs and fosters long-term partnerships with healthcare providers.

Which surgical device sales reps make the most money?

Experienced surgical device sales representatives who work with high-value or complex medical equipment, such as orthopedic or cardiovascular devices, tend to earn higher salaries and commissions. Success in sales, technical knowledge, and strong relationships with healthcare providers also contribute to higher earnings in this role.
